This journal focuses on the integration of sustainability principles within operational and computational contexts. It examines strategies for enhancing environmental performance, such as reducing carbon emissions and waste, through optimized supply chains, recycling models, and efficient logistics. The journal also explores the role of technology and computational methods in achieving these sustainability goals, including process optimization, risk management, and product design for repairability and extended lifespan.
